Key Ceremony Checklist — Gallerie Audio-Guide App (Wrenfold Museum)

- Confirm two custodians present.
- Verify signing laptop offline; checksum the build of EchoDocent v4.
- Rotate the tour-content signing key; archive the old one.
- Record witness initials in the ledger.
- Test one guide device end-to-end before sealing.
- Store the shard envelopes in the annex safe; restore access requires the phrase below.

recovery phrase for yajef-fahag: ulaax-lamix-kasael-casael-gilox-istwyn-gorox-prawyn-kaseth

## Tuning

Sprigotron's scheduler is mostly boring math — soil readings in, valve timings out — but a few knobs matter from a security angle. The pump duty cycle is hard-capped so a compromised sensor feed can't flood a bed, and the remote-override window is deliberately short. We also rate-limit schedule rewrites, since an attacker who can spam those could starve plants just as effectively as drowning them. Everything safety-relevant lives in one constants block so it's easy to audit. Here's the current set.

tuning table, yahap-hahip:
BUDGETS = {
    "praiel": 88,
    "quenox": 61,
    "nordor": 332,
    "gorix": 835,
    "ruswyn": 186,
}

Welcome to the FareForge team! Since you're reviewing us from the security side, here's the quick tour: FareForge is our rules engine that computes shipping fees for Bramblewick Outfitters. Rules live in a signed bundle, evaluated in a sandbox — no outbound calls, promise. The one spicy bit is the admin vault that holds rule-signing keys. If the vault ever locks up during your review, you can restore access yourself rather than paging us. The recovery passphrase for the vault is:

recovery phrase for tafop-fawep: zorwyn-ulaox